What Kinds of Debris Can I Put Into a Dumpster?
It's possible for you to place most sorts of debris into a roll off dumpsters for rent in Upper Falls. There are, however, some exclusions. For instance, you cannot put substances into a dumpster. That includes motor oil, paints, solvents, automotive fluids, pesticides, and cleaning agents. Electronics and batteries are also prohibited. If something poses an environmental risk, you likely cannot place it in a dumpster. Contact your rental company if you're uncertain.
That makes most kinds of debris you could place in the dumpster, include drywall, concrete, lumber, and yard waste. Just about any type of debris left from a building job can go in the dumpster.
Specific types of okay debris, however, may require additional fees. If you plan to throw away used tires, mattresses, or appliances, you should request the rental company whether you have to pay another fee. Adding these to your dumpster may cost anywhere from $25 to $100, depending on the item.

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to stay saf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the back w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a little incline could cause it to roll.
2. Don't overfill the dumpster. Things should not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use caution when opening the dumpster door, and ensure you lock it when you're done.
4. Wear safety gloves to protect your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while taking heavy objects to the dumpster.
6. Only let grownups near the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they're able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Ensure you have lots of light when moving debris to the dumpster. In case you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.
What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Job?
Choosing a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It's often difficult for individuals to gauge the sizes that they need for roofing jobs because, realistically, they have no idea just how much material their roofs contain.
There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make an excellent choice. If you're removing a commercial roof, then you will likely need a dumpster that offers you at least 40 square yards.
If you're working on residential roofing job, then you can ordinarily rely on a smaller size. You can usually exp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will probably desire a 20-yard dumpster.
A lot of folks order one size bigger than they believe their projects will require because they want to prevent the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ters which were not large enough.

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ote
Dumpster totes may offer an option to roll of dumpsters. Whether this choice works well for you, though, will depend on your project. Consider these pros and cons before you decide on a disposal alternative that works for you.
Roll Off DumpstersIt's hard to overcome a roll off dumpster when you've got a big job that may create lots of debris. Most rental companies include d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the costs, so you can av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ters typically have time restrictions because companies have to get them back for other customers. This really is a potential drawback if you aren't great at meeting deadlines.
Dumpster BagsDumpster totes in many cases are convenient for small occupations with free deadlines. In case you don't want a lot of room for debris, then the bags could work well for you. Many companies are also happy to let you keep the totes for as long as you want. That makes them useful for longer projects.
